The most up-to-date guide on making the right capital restructuring moves

The Art of Capital Restructuring provides a fresh look at the current state of mergers, acquisitions, and corporate restructuring around the world. The dynamic nature of M&As requires an evolving understanding of the field, and this book considers several different forms of physical restructuring such as divestitures as well as financial restructuring, which refers to alterations in the capital structure of the firm.

The Art of Capital Restructuring not only explains the financial aspects of these transactions but also examines legal, regulatory, tax, ethical, social, and behavioral considerations. In addition to this timely information, coverage also includes discussion of basic concepts, motives, strategies, and techniques as well as their application to increasingly complex, real-world situations.

  • Emphasizes best practices that lead to M&A success
  • Contains important and relevant research studies based on recent developments in the field
  • Comprised of contributed chapters from both experienced professionals and academics, offering a variety of perspectives and a rich interplay of ideas

Skillfully blending theory with practice, this book will put you in a better position to make the right decisions with regard to capital restructuring in today's dynamic business world.

H. Kent Baker, PhD, CFA, CMA, is University Professor of Finance and Kogod Research Professor at the Kogod School of Business at American University, Washington, D.C. He has published extensively in leading academic and professional finance journals including the Journal of Finance, Journal of Financial and Quantitative Analysis, Financial Management, Financial Analysts Journal, and Journal of Portfolio Management. He has also published more than a dozen books including several corporate finance textbooks. Recognized as one of the most prolific authors in finance during the past 50 years, Professor Baker has consulting and training experience with more than 100 organizations.

Halil Kiymaz is Bank of America Chair and Professor of Finance at the Crummer Graduate School of Business at Rollins College. He holds the Chartered Financial Analyst (CFA) designation and has served as a grader for the CFA Institute. Professor Kiymaz maintains an extensive research agenda focusing on everything from international M&As to the financial management of multinationals, and has published more than 50 articles in scholarly and practitioner journals. He is the recipient of several research awards, including the McGraw-Hill Irwin Best Paper Award and Outstanding Research Award at the Global Conference on Business and Finance.
